Frequently Asked Questions

Can I use Monday.com to run a solar installation business?
Monday.com is great for project tracking, but it's not designed for solar businesses. It lacks quoting, invoicing, customer portals, permit tracking, and field team tools. You'd need to add 4-5 other tools to cover what Payaca provides in one platform.
What does Monday.com do well?
Monday.com excels at visual project management, team collaboration, and workflow automation. The interface is clean and the customization is powerful. But it's a work management tool, not a solar business platform - it stops where your operational needs begin.
Should I use Monday.com for project management alongside another system?
You could, but you'd create data silos. Your project boards wouldn't connect to quotes, invoices, permits, or customer communications. Purpose-built software like Payaca keeps everything linked - when you update a job, related documents and customer records update too.
Is Monday.com cheaper than Payaca?
Monday.com's pricing starts low, but doesn't include the tools solar businesses need. Add a CRM, quoting software, invoicing, scheduling tool, and permit tracking - the total often exceeds Payaca while being harder to manage. Compare total cost of ownership, not just one tool.
Can I create quotes and invoices in Monday.com?
No, Monday.com doesn't have quoting or invoicing features. You'd need separate tools like PandaDoc, QuickBooks - then manually sync data between them. Payaca includes quoting, proposals, invoicing, and payments in the core platform.
